Nick Mason's book "Inside Out - A Personal History Of Pink Floyd" is now on sale, is wonderful - a truly essential purchase - and we have updates for you regarding his promotion of the book...

Nick appeared yesterday evening on the Johnny Walker Drivetime show, on BBC Radio 2. It was an interesting interview, with an intelligent and knowledgeable interviewer. Johnny Walker has conducted a number of interviews with the band members over the years, and was a natural choice. You can listen again to the interview through this link.

This morning, Nick appeared on Danny Baker's show on BBC Radio London (a local station, not nationwide). Danny has long been a fan of the band and it was an entertaining way to start the day! You can hear the interview through this link.

We at Brain Damage were also very fortunate to secure some of Nick's time yesterday for an interview, and we are currently transcribing this for you. We will also endevour to transcribe the two BBC interviews, and the interview Nick was undertaking this afternoon on UK Channel 4 TV's Richard & Judy Show.

Still to come is BBC Radio 4's Midweek show, on October 20th, with Nick appearing from 9am, and his appearance at the Belfast Festival on November 1st (tickets for this event are still available).
